The inner tie rod connects to your steering rack. This mechanical component translates the rotational motion of your steering wheel to the tie rod and lateral motion necessary to steer the vehicle’s wheels.

Clunking or rattling noises: Worn inner tie rods can make clunking or rattling Appears when turning or driving more than bumps.
